40 Marlborough Avenue, Ruislip, HA4 7NP is a freehold detached property built between 1930-1949. The property offers approximately 1,550 square feet of living space. In this location, properties of similar size usually have five bedrooms.

The estimated current market value of the property is £775,086 , which equates to approximately £500 per square foot. It was last sold on 12 Jun 2014 for £499,500. Since then, the value has increased by £275,586, representing a 55.2% increase, or approximately 4.8% per year.

The current estimated value of £775,086 is:

  • 9.8% lower than the average property price on Marlborough Avenue
  • 14.7% lower than the average in the HA4 7NP postcode area
  • and 29.7% higher than the average price for Ruislip as a whole

At the most recent EPC inspection on 28 January 2013, the property was recorded as owner-occupied.

40 Marlborough Avenue, Ruislip, Hillingdon, Greater London Authority, HA4 7NP has an Energy Performance Certificate (EPC) rating of E, based on the latest assessment carried out on 28 Jan 2013.

This property uses a gas-fired boiler and radiators, connected to the mains gas supply, as its main heating source. Hot water is provided from main heating system. The windows are fully double glazed.

The previous EPC assessment was conducted on 1 Dec 2008. The rating of E is unchanged, though the energy efficiency score decreased by 18.4%.

Since the previous assessment, several changes were observed:

  • The main heating energy efficiency improving from average to good, while the heating system type remained the same (boiler and radiators, mains gas).
  • The hot water energy efficiency improving from average to good, while the system remained as from main system.
  • The roof construction or insulation changed from roof room(s), insulated to pitched, no insulation (assumed), changing energy efficiency from average to very poor.
  • The wall construction or insulation changed from solid brick, as built, insulated (assumed) to solid brick, as built, no insulation (assumed), changing energy efficiency from good to very poor.
  • The lighting was updated from low energy lighting in 15% of fixed outlets to low energy lighting in 33% of fixed outlets, with efficiency improving from poor to average.
